- Daniel MuszkietMar 19, 2021 · 5 years agoYes, there are regulations in place to prevent illegal activities in the cryptocurrency market and protect individuals from facing legal consequences. Governments and regulatory bodies around the world have recognized the need for oversight and have implemented various measures to combat money laundering, fraud, and other illegal activities. These regulations include Know Your Customer (KYC) and Anti-Money Laundering (AML) requirements, which require cryptocurrency exchanges to verify the identity of their users and report suspicious transactions. Additionally, some countries have introduced licensing requirements for cryptocurrency exchanges to ensure they operate within the legal framework. It is important for individuals to use regulated exchanges and comply with these regulations to avoid any legal troubles.
